site-discovery
CommunityMap a site's structure quickly for testing.
System Documentation
What problem does it solve?
This Skill helps QA engineers systematically explore and map a new website to identify pages, navigation, and structure that require testing. It triggers on exploration keywords like "explore," "discover," or "map the site" to guide automated discovery.
Core Features & Use Cases
- Structured site discovery: collect URLs, page types, forms, and accessibility data to reveal overall architecture.
- Page classification & mapping: generate a site map with page types (Authentication, Listing, Detail, Transaction, Form, Content, Dashboard) and key interactions to inform test design.
- Repeatable discovery workflow: run a single browser_run_code script to capture navigation, forms, and accessibility snapshots in a fresh session, enabling consistent mappings across pages.
Quick Start
Use a single browser automation session to visit the target site, extract navigation and footer links, collect forms and accessibility data, and build a site map. If you need to explore subpages, start a new session for each page or section following the same steps.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: site-discovery Download link: https://github.com/cristian-robert/autonomous-automation-tester/archive/main.zip#site-discovery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.